i-80 Gold Terminates Legacy Off-take Agreement, Preserves Cash
i-80 Gold Corp has terminated its Vox Royalty off-take agreement, effective June 26, 2026. The agreement, which had been scheduled to run through December 31, 2028, required i-80 Gold to deliver up to 40,000 ounces of refined gold annually from the Granite Creek and Ruby Hill properties in Nevada.
The termination comes with a settlement consideration of US$4.8 million, funded entirely through the issuance of 3,453,237 common shares at an agreed price of US$1.39 per share. This equity-based settlement allows i-80 Gold to preserve its substantial cash position of US$513.5 million, which is earmarked for key development projects in Nevada.
The off-take agreement was originally established with the Orion Funds in June 2016 and later amended in August 2023 before being transferred to Vox Royalty Corp. This legacy contract was negotiated under a fundamentally different gold price environment than today's market, where spot prices have been historically elevated.
